AHLT 3704 - Quantitative Methods in Health Sciences

3704. Quantitative Methods in Health Sciences. This course is designed to provide the Health Care Professional with the ability to read and critically evaluate published research results and reports. Also, to become an educated consumer of medical/dental research and apply evidence based decision making. Critique research results to make judgments regarding the relevance, creditably and usefulness to clinical decision making. Allows for application of research results in the clinical setting. Prereq.: MATH 2623 or consent of the instructor. 3 s.h.
